Add 63/4 and 20/35
1st number: 15 3/4, 2nd number: 20/35
63/4 + 20/35 is 457/28.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 4 and 35 is 140
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 140 - For the 1st fraction, since 4 × 35 = 140,
63/4 = 63 × 35/4 × 35 = 2205/140 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 35 × 4 = 140,
20/35 = 20 × 4/35 × 4 = 80/140 - Add the two like fractions:
2205/140 + 80/140 = 2205 + 80/140 = 2285/140 - 2285/140 simplified gives 457/28
- So, 63/4 + 20/35 = 457/28
